了解 IASP 在 Linux 系统中的应用(iasplinux)

IASP(Internet and Assembly Source Project, 网络和汇编语言原始项目)是一种特殊的汇编语言,可以将C/C++程序转换为可在Linux系统中运行的代码。此外,它还可以将程序的部分功能精简成汇编指令,以提高程序的运行速度。因此,IASP 成为 Linux 系统上运行效率较高的一种解决方案。

一般来说,IASP只支持将C或C++语言的源代码转换成汇编语言。当用户编写完一段需要在Linux系统中运行的程序时,可以用IASP将其转换成汇编语言。汇编程序可以使用NASM编译器生成可执行文件,该文件可以运行在逻辑上可用的任何计算机上。

另外,IASP 还支持将热点代码优化,热点代码是一段拥有高运行频率或运行时间的代码片段,其可以加快程序的执行效率。通常情况下,可以使用自动生成的汇编语言来优化热点代码,以达到更好的运行效率。

IASP 在Linux系统中的应用广泛,可以提高程序的运行速度和优化热点代码,以达到良好的用户体验。例如,Ubuntu和CentOS都集成了iasl汇编器,可以将C/C++源码编译成可运行程序,以提高程序在Linux系统中的运行效率。此外,用户还可以写一些针对某些特定平台的汇编代码,以更好地与硬件进行交互,实现更高的运行效率。

使用 IASP 在 Linux 系统中的应用非常简单,只需采用以下步骤:首先,使用Linux操作系统提供的安装程序安装iasl汇编器;其次,使用安装完成之后的源文件编写完成之后运行iasl汇编器;最后,可以使用NASM编译器编译和构建可执行文件。

通过采用 IASP,可以使程序更快、更简洁,在Linux系统中的运行效率更高。这样,不仅可以节省开发时间,还可以节约计算机资源,以提高程序的性能。因此,IASP在 Linux 系统中的应用越来越广泛,也得到了开发者和用户的一致好评。


数据运维技术 » 了解 IASP 在 Linux 系统中的应用(iasplinux)